Output 521e108253d29630a7ab284be3bdeeb39cf6984a0ed21fb8fa8a50fcfdba3597:1

value
2296058764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1f4173133c16374b2222fe14e41852fa3a3f43 OP_EQUAL
address
37AuujazFoaE5aWTqb5gU16uSJAg88wDLM
transaction
521e108253d29630a7ab284be3bdeeb39cf6984a0ed21fb8fa8a50fcfdba3597
confirmations
347332
spent
true